Traveling between Los Angeles and San Francisco by air is a popular choice for both leisure and business travelers seeking efficiency and convenience. These two iconic California cities, separated by approximately 347 miles (559 kilometers), are well-connected by numerous daily flights. The typical direct flight time is just under an hour, averaging around 53 minutes, making air travel a swift alternative to driving or taking the train.

Los Angeles, a sprawling metropolitan area, is served by multiple airports including Los Angeles International Airport (LAX), Van Nuys Airport, and others such as Century City and Whiteman. San Francisco, the destination city, primarily uses San Francisco International Airport (SFO), along with other smaller facilities like China Basin Heliport. This variety offers travelers flexibility in choosing convenient departure or arrival points both within Los Angeles and San Francisco.

The flight market between Los Angeles and San Francisco is highly competitive and diverse, featuring 54 airlines in total. Of these, 11 offer direct flights including well-known carriers such as Southwest Airlines, United Airlines, American Eagle, Delta Connection, Korean Air, and Frontier. Direct flights are scheduled daily across all seven days of the week, ensuring travelers find flights that fit their itinerary.

Pricing for flights on this busy corridor is generally affordable, with one-way fares beginning at around $47 and round-trip options starting from as low as $18, depending on the date and carrier. The cost can fluctuate based on seasonal demand, with June often offering the most budget-friendly fares, while August is considered peak travel season. These competitive prices make air travel an attractive option for both short business trips and quick weekend getaways.

When booking, it is important to note the distinction between direct and non-stop flights. A direct flight means the flight number remains the same but may have stops en route, while a non-stop flight goes directly from origin to destination without any stops. For Los Angeles to San Francisco routes, there is a robust schedule of non-stop flights, providing the fastest travel time.
